![]() ![]() ![]() ![]() The application is mainly used for emulators, but the team have expressed their desire to delve into disc dumping, noting that “we are open to dialogue with game developers/publishers that have the rights to original IP who want to bring their games over to Steam through the use of RetroArch”.įor users though, RetroArch will be free to use. The announcement was made through a Steam post by developers libretro who said “We want to grow our base” and bringing it to Steam will do just that. RetroArch – the popular emulator frontend is set to launch on PC’s largest digital distribution software, Steam. ![]()
